If you’re looking to add a bit of Cajun flavor to your dinner menu, shrimp étouffée is the perfect choice. This classic dish is packed with flavor and easy to make. Here’s what you will need and how to prepare it.

Ingredients:

  • 2 tablespoons butter (or margarine)
  • 1 cup onion, chopped
  • ½ cup green bell pepper, chopped
  • ¼ cup green onions, chopped
  • 1 teaspoon garlic, minced
  • 4 tablespoons all-purpose flour
  • 2 cups shrimp stock (or seafood broth or chicken stock)
  • 1 pound fresh shrimp, peeled and deveined (or frozen peeled and deveined cooked shrimp)
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ire sauce
  • 2 teaspoons hot sauce (optional)
  • 1 teaspoon Creole seasoning (or Cajun seasoning)
  • ¼ teaspoon cayenne pepper (optional)
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• 2 tablespoons parsley, chopped
  • Rice or cooked pasta for serving (optional)

Instructions:

  2. In a large skillet or Dutch oven, melt the butter over medium heat.
  3. Add the onion, bell pepper, green onions, and garlic, and cook until softened, about 3-5 minutes.
  4. Stir in the flour to form a thick paste. Continue cooking for 1-2 minutes to lightly brown the flour.
  5. Slowly pour in the stock while whisking continuously to prevent lumps from forming.
  6. Bring the mixture to a boil and then reduce heat to low and simmer for 5-10 minutes until thickened slightly.
  7. Stir in the shrimp along with the Worcestershire sauce, hot sauce (if using), Creole seasoning, cayenne pepper, and salt and pepper.
  8. Cook until the shrimp are cooked through, about 3-5 minutes.
  9. Stir in the chopped parsley and melted butter just before serving, along with cooked rice or pasta (if using). Serve hot and enjoy!
